Subject: [PATCH v1] Fix LOCK_TIMEOUT handling in slotsync worker.

Previously, the slotsync worker used SIGINT to receive a graceful shutdown
signal from the startup process on promotion. However, SIGINT is also used by
the LOCK_TIMEOUT handler to trigger a query-cancel interrupt, creating an
overlap that caused the slotsync worker to overlook LOCK_TIMEOUT signals.

This patch resolves this by replacing the current signal handler with the
appropriate StatementCancelHandler for SIGINT within the slotsync worker.
Furthermore, it updates the startup process to send a SIGUSR1 signal to notify
slotsync of the need to stop during promotion. The slotsync worker now stops
upon detecting that the shared memory flag (stopSignaled) is set to true.
